At 12:00 ET–1 on 2026-01-12, Tezos/Tether (XTZUSDT) opened at 0.5802, hit a high of 0.5806, a low of 0.5532, and closed at 0.5556 by 12:00 ET. Total volume for the 24-hour period was 817,332.0, while notional turnover reached 454,071.16.

Structure suggests a strong bearish bias, with key support emerging around the

0.5556 level and resistance forming near 0.5720. A bearish engulfing pattern emerged during the 03:45–04:00 ET window, and a shooting star pattern appeared during the 16:30–17:00 ET period, signaling potential short-term exhaustion. The 20-period and 50-period moving averages on the 5-minute chart both trended downward, reinforcing bearish momentum.

MACD turned negative with a bearish crossover, and RSI dropped into oversold territory (below 30), suggesting a possible short-term rebound. Bollinger Bands widened significantly as the price moved lower, indicating heightened volatility. Volume surged during the 14:30–14:35 ET period, aligning with the price breakdown and reinforcing the bearish move.

Looking ahead, a rebound toward 0.5600–0.5644 may occur, but further downside risks remain if 0.5556 is breached. Investors should watch for divergence in volume and RSI as early signs of a potential reversal.
